You are viewing a single comment's thread. Return to all comments →
int fibo(int n,int a[]) { if(n == 1) { return a[0]; } if(n == 2) { return a[1] ; } if(n == 3) { return a[2]; } return fibo(n - 1,a) + fibo(n - 2,a) + fibo(n - 3,a); } int main () { int n; scanf("%d", &n); int a[3]; scanf("%d%d%d", &a[0], &a[1], &a[2]); int c = fibo(n,a); printf("%d",c); return 0;
Seems like cookies are disabled on this browser, please enable them to open this website
Calculate the Nth term
You are viewing a single comment's thread. Return to all comments →
include
int fibo(int n,int a[]) { if(n == 1) { return a[0]; } if(n == 2) { return a[1] ; } if(n == 3) { return a[2]; } return fibo(n - 1,a) + fibo(n - 2,a) + fibo(n - 3,a); } int main () { int n; scanf("%d", &n); int a[3]; scanf("%d%d%d", &a[0], &a[1], &a[2]); int c = fibo(n,a); printf("%d",c); return 0;
}**